# Research
After obtaining a bachelor degree in Trento in 2016 I have completed the
[ALGANT](https://algant.eu) Master Program (Milano and Leiden), with special
focus on number theory and algebraic geometry. I am now working on my PhD
under the supervision of [Antonella Perucca](http://antonellaperucca.net) and
[Peter Bruin](https://www.math.leidenuniv.nl/~pbruin).
